
The warm weather has finally arrived in my hometown of Kenora, Ontario. It seemed like yesterday I was making the cold drive down to my local fitness club in order to try and get some miles in on the good old treadmill. I will be the first person to tell you how much I dislike “training like a hamster.” Unfortunately when the temperature in Northern Ontario hovers around -15 to -20 nearly 5 months of the year, you have to do the best with what you got. Thankfully, an early spring brought on a very mild April, and I was able to get some very good 10 mile runs outside. So without further ado, I present my unoffical 2012 Marathon Season Schedule. As you can see, my official running season starts May 6th!
Over the next 5 months I have entered or will be entering the following races in my region:
Winnipeg Police Services Half Marathon, Winnipeg, Manitoba. May 6th (13.1 miles)
Lake of the Woods Charity Road Race, Kenora Ontario. May 13th (10 km)
Manitoba Lotteries Marathon, Winnipeg, Manitoba. June 17th (26.2 miles)
Queen City Marathon, Regina, Saskatchewan. Sept 9th (26.2 miles)
